usually the basking light goes in a corner of the cage in the back with a branch or vine placed about 8 - 10 inches under it, then the uvb tube light is positioned horizontally across the cage in a way that the chameleon can get within 12 inches of it (since that's the maximum depth the 5.0 uvb bulbs penetrate).
